Early football, particularly in the late 19th and early 20th centuries, was characterized by simpler structures. The ubiquitous "Pyramid" formation (2-3-5) dominated, emphasizing attacking flair with a strong forward line and a midfield that often served as a bridge rather than a tactical hub. This era saw the rise of iconic players and teams, but the tactical blueprint was relatively uniform. The "W-M" formation, introduced by Herbert Chapman at Arsenal in the 1930s, marked a significant departure. By pushing defenders deeper and creating a more balanced structure, Chapman addressed perceived weaknesses in the Pyramid, advocating for greater defensive solidity and tactical flexibility. This period, roughly from the 1890s to the 1950s, laid the foundational principles of positional play and defensive organization, proving that strategic thinking could be as impactful as individual brilliance.

Key Takeaway: The early development of football tactics was primarily driven by the evolution of formations, moving from the attacking-focused "Pyramid" to the more balanced "W-M" formation, which introduced early concepts of defensive organization and tactical flexibility.

Jürgen Klopp's "Gegenpressing" (counter-pressing) at Borussia Dortmund and Liverpool, for instance, is a direct descendant of the principles pioneered decades earlier, but executed with a speed and intensity that was previously unimaginable. This strategy, often referred to as "heavy metal football," aims to win the ball back immediately after losing it, typically in the opponent's half. Data indicates that teams employing effective pressing systems can significantly reduce the opposition's chances and create scoring opportunities from turnovers. The post-World War II era witnessed a profound shift towards greater tactical fluidity. While formations like the 4-2-4, popularized by Brazil in the 1950s, aimed for offensive balance, the true revolution was brewing elsewhere. The 1960s and 1970s are synonymous with Rinus Michels and his "Total Football" philosophy at Ajax and the Dutch national team. This approach, famously deployed in the 1974 World Cup, shattered traditional positional rigidities. Players were encouraged to interchange positions fluidly, creating an unpredictable and dynamic attacking threat. Key Tactical Developments Over Time
- Early Formations (e.g., Pyramid): Emphasis on attacking structure, limited midfield influence.
- The "W-M" Revolution (1930s): Introduction of defensive balance and tactical flexibility.
- Total Football (1960s-70s): Fluid positional play, player interchangeability, emphasis on versatility.
- Gegenpressing & High Pressing (1990s-Present): Intense defensive pressure, immediate ball recovery, data-driven strategies.
- Positional Play & Tactical Nuance: Focus on spatial occupation, specialized roles, and adaptive strategies.
